In the vibrant world of early 20th-century Polish art, the "Art print of Karol Krystall" by Stanisław Ignacy Witkiewicz stands out for its boldness and psychological depth. This iconic piece captures not only the appearance of its subject but also an essence, an atmosphere that transcends a simple portrait. Through this painting, the viewer is invited to immerse themselves in a world where reality and imagination intertwine, revealing the complexities of the human soul. Witkiewicz, a key figure of modernism, manages to establish a dialogue between the subject and the artist, transforming the canvas into a reflection of the model's emotions and thoughts. Style and uniqueness of the work Witkiewicz's style is characterized by an approach that combines symbolism with a certain form of expressionism. In the "Art print of Karol Krystall," vibrant colors and dynamic brushstrokes breathe palpable life into the canvas. The model's face, imbued with an almost hypnotic intensity, seems to tell a story, with captivating eyes inviting the viewer to explore feelings of introspection and melancholy. The composition is carefully orchestrated, each element placed with precision that demonstrates a deep respect for visual harmony. This portrait, far from being a mere representation, becomes an immersive experience, where one can almost feel Karol Krystall's presence beyond the canvas. The artist and his influence Stanisław Ignacy Witkiewicz, often known as Witkacy, is an emblematic figure of the Polish artistic scene. Born in 1885, he established himself as an innovator, not only as a painter but also as a playwright and philosopher. His artistic vision is deeply influenced by the intellectual currents of his time, notably symbolism and surrealism. Witkacy explored themes of subjectivity and identity, seeking to understand human nature through his works.
